The Reader Organisation is a charitable social enterprise working to connect people with great literature through shared reading
At Calderstones, TRO is developing an international flagship project, a world-renowned, sustainable home for the organisation where we can showcase our whole person, whole population approach to shared reading.
Calderstones will become the permanent home for the organisation and a sustainable financial model will ensure we can extend the reach, impact and influence of the organisation. You will develop and support a series of commercial enterprises that will:
- Compliment TRO core activity and work in harmony with our ethos and values
- Earn income to support Calderstones running costs
- Provide high quality volunteering roles for our beneficiaries
